				 fuel gauge bouncing & needs calibrating 
 Have Stewart Warner Stage III gauges (vertical read).  Anyhow while driving the fuel gauge bounces up and down.  Does anyone have a suggestion how to get it to settle?  Also is there a way to calibrate it?  After getting the needle to full, we can add several gallons more so we can't trust it when it says half full or otherwise.  Any help would be appreciated.
